Approx 1.82 KM away
Address: Sampaloc, Manila, Metro Manila, Philippines
Approx 1.83 KM away
Address: 1324 AH Lacson St, Bgy 343, Zone 034 Sta Cruz, Manila, Philippines
Approx 1.93 KM away
Address: Carola, Santa Cruz, Manila, Metro Manila, Philippines